How does a GPS help golfers, you ask. First of all, these units provide the golfer with an accurate map of each hole so they can easily locate all hazards on the course and determine the best way to angle their shot. Secondly, a golf GPS will provide accurate measurements to many spots on the hole, like the green or the center of the fairway. This information helps the golfer to choose the right club to use in any situation. Choosing the wrong club is a common problem with newer players, but a GPS system can help make this issue a thing of the past.
Golf GPS systems are produced by a number of GPS and golf equipment manufacturers. The Garmin Approach G5 is a high-end model that is made by one of the leading names in GPS technology. The G5 comes with an easy-to-read color screen and is loaded with thousands of maps from courses across the US and Canada.
